From the silent loyalty of Rin Tin Tin to the CGI-enhanced heroics of The Secret Life of Pets , dogs have secured a permanent spot in our entertainment diet. But what is it about these four-legged stars that keeps audiences coming back? The answer lies in the unique intersection of nostalgia, emotional safety, and the evolving way we tell stories about our best friends.

In the late 20th and early 21st centuries, a shift occurred where dogs became protagonists in their own right. Films such as Homeward Bound: The Incredible Journey (1993) and Air Bud (1997) utilized voice-over acting to vocalize the internal thoughts of the animals. This anthropomorphism required a higher level of training, as dogs were asked to perform specific, human-like actions to sync with dialogue.

This is the most lucrative yet dangerous subgenre. Studios have realized that audiences will pay for cathartic sorrow. A Dog’s Purpose (2017) and A Dog’s Way Home (2019) introduced reincarnation narratives, allowing one dog to play multiple roles across decades. The controversy over the A Dog’s Purpose set safety video (which later was investigated and cleared) ironically raised the film’s profile, proving that controversy fuels consumption.
